Output 16906a46f0d6c4a1e74e85d6ea155db56c5a7a4b42c707db26dc5e9196af25b5:0

value
3096070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1aef6ec216e83a674b128d8eba006be241058ca OP_EQUAL
address
3NGKZTLsQt4dhh5MNF5xo5YbLVxy6Gdtvx
transaction
16906a46f0d6c4a1e74e85d6ea155db56c5a7a4b42c707db26dc5e9196af25b5
confirmations
281359
spent
true